[入门教程]贪吃蛇

7584浏览
查看: 7584|回复: 3

[入门教程] 贪吃蛇

[复制链接]
本帖最后由 我爱蘑菇 于 2018-3-15 09:58 编辑

    在拿到8*8点阵时,就想着编个贪吃蛇的程序。但因为刚学ardu板和Mixly编程,跌跌撞撞地前行学习。后来在孟老师的网站上下载了个点阵包,但只能显示数字和一些图案,贪吃蛇的程序一直没有突破。
    在用bit编程时,这个想法又重现,能不能用makecode编写出这个程序呢?想了半天,没有从二维元素坐标中找到规律。直到睡觉前,想到能不能用数组解决这个问题。第二天一大早,就开始着手要实现我的“宏伟”蓝图了。
    程序思路:
    按照要显示的贪吃蛇行动路线记录下各个元素坐标,
    建立两个数组,分别存放每个点阵坐标的X和Y坐标
    用循环调用各个元素,进行点亮和熄灭设置。
    一条小蛇就游动起来了!视频显示下:

    程序截图:
    蛇的速度可通过设置A、B键控制。

截图201803141558202044.png

rzyzzxw  版主

发表于 2018-3-14 20:34:32

本帖最后由 rzyzzxw 于 2018-3-14 20:41 编辑

真棒,一出手就是大招。:))视频来点。程序截屏也补全吧。
回复

使用道具 举报

我爱蘑菇  中级技师
 楼主|

发表于 2018-3-15 10:06:10

再更新下程序贪吃蛇图1
贪吃蛇图2
回复

使用道具 举报

1124497138  学徒

发表于 2018-7-22 19:14:38

无法播放视频
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

为本项目制作心愿单
购买心愿单
心愿单 编辑
[[wsData.name]]

硬件清单

  • [[d.name]]
btnicon
我也要做!
点击进入购买页面
上海智位机器人股份有限公司 沪ICP备09038501号-4

© 2013-2024 Comsenz Inc. Powered by Discuz! X3.4 Licensed

mail